Overview

On 26th of June, 1975 the state of emergency was declared by the late Prime Minister Indira Gandhi. This film collects reactions of cross-section of people about changes brought about by the Emergency for their benefit. The film also includes an interview with the Prime Minister.

Who directed We Have Promises to Keep?

We Have Promises to Keep was directed by S. N. S. Sastry.

Where was We Have Promises to Keep produced?

It was produced by companies including Films Division of India in India.
